Responsibilities

  • Review participant’s medical history for any potential risks that exercise may pose or precautions that need to be taken.
  • Determine participant’s strengths and limitations and feel comfortable with progression of wellness program.
  • Develop and schedule individualized or group exercise programs based on participant’s physical conditions, health goals, and overall well-being to increase physical fitness, strength, endurance, balance, and flexibility.
  • Teach participants how to perform exercises safely and effectively to enhance their physical movement abilities or improve their overall health.
  • Measure and monitor participants’ vital signs, such as heart rate, blood pressure, and oxygen levels during periods of rest and during exercise.
  • Educate participants about their exercise program and provide information about how to stay healthy.
  • Collaborate with clinical team/PT/OT in a timely fashion to ensure participant receives proper care and notify if change in participants status, issues, or concerns arise.
  • Complete documentation in PACE EMR in a timely manner according to policy/procedure.
  • Use of electronic DME order system for participant equipment management.
  • Maintain supplies and equipment (department/participant) in clean/orderly and good working condition, including routine cleaning/maintenance and inventory.
  • Maintain confidentiality of participant information (HIPAA).
